““Heat 1 inch of vegetable oil in a large skillet or wide, shallow pot to about 365 degrees F. (If you don’t have an oil thermometer, drop a few bread crumbs in. If they sizzle but don’t burn, the oil is ready.) Cut the mozzarella into four slabs, then cut each slab into four pieces, to get sixteen sticks. Spread the flour and the bread crumbs on separate rimmed plates. Put the eggs in a shallow bowl, and lightly beat””

Lidia Matticchio Bastianich
